QUINTANA v. DE LA LUZ QUINTANA

No. AO-241.

432 So.2d 579 (1983)

Rodrigo QUINTANA, Appellant, v. Maria DE LA LUZ QUINTANA,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, First District.

April 27, 1983.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Kenneth E. Brooten, Jr., of Kenneth E. Brooten, Jr., Chartered, Gainesville, for appellant.

Zelda J. Hawk, of Sieg, Comfort, Hawk, La Croix & Reid, Gainesville, for appellee.


PER CURIAM.

The provision in the circuit court's judgment that "In the event of the death of the Husband, alimony payments shall not terminate but shall be a charge against the husband's estate" is erroneous and is by this judgment excised. O'Malley v. Pan American Bank of Orlando, N.A., 384 So.2d 1258 (Fla. 1980). As modified the judgment of the circuit court is AFFIRMED.
